Abstract :
In this paper, novel architecture for underwater sensor networks is presented. The nodes in sensor networks are divided into fixed nodes, mobile nodes. And there are three layers defined in the architecture; surface, underwater, bottom. Nodes composed of several basic function modules in different layers communicate and collaborate each other. In this architecture, the sensor networks also can change their topology and configuration according to practical situation. An underwater mobile sensor network based on this infrastructure is under research and introduced, which involves robotics, bionics, wireless communication, etc.
